Using adaptive e-news to improve undergraduate programming courses with hybrid format

With the growing popularity of computers and the Internet, most teachers are taking advantage of Internet functions to assist in both teaching and student learning. However, students only login to the assisted learning system once or twice a week on average to surf for relevant references, participate in discussions, or hand in assignments, even though information and interaction are greatly enhanced by these online services. Therefore, increasing the transfer rate of useful information and interaction during the course period would help students learn. To this end, we designed an e-news delivery system that sends personalized e-mails to every student's mailbox to make information access and peer interaction more convenient and efficient. Through the daily habit of using e-mail, students can receive the latest information, new instructions or peer discussions early. To encourage usage of the system, a user friendly interface was designed. The e-news system takes advantage of webpage hyperlinks to allow students to click on interesting topics while reading e-news; doing so will cause another window to pop-up with detailed content retrieved from the web-based learning system. A mouse-click allows students to login to the web-based learning system and extract the details of the chosen topic. To enhance the efficiency of e-news, learners' needs and interests were taken into consideration when forming the e-news content. Students' learning status and reading preferences are assessed to determine which information or content to include in the e-news. Experiment results reveal that e-news and personalized information greatly promote the reading of new information and participation in online activities.

[1]  Albert Huang On Site: Innovative use of email for teaching , 2001, CACM.

[2]  Dimitrios Skoutas,et al.  MEMPHIS: A mobile agent-based system for enabling acquisition of multilingual content and providing flexible format internet premium services , 2006, J. Syst. Archit..

[3]  Fu-Yun Yu,et al.  Incorporating e-mail into the learning process: its impact on student academic achievement and attitudes , 2002, Comput. Educ..

[4]  Gwo-Dong Chen,et al.  Web Learning Portfolios: A Tool For Supporting Performance Awareness , 2001 .

[5]  Malini Krishnamurthi Integrating e-mail in a programming class: implications for teaching programming , 1999, SAC '99.

[6]  Michalis Nik Xenos Prediction and assessment of student behaviour in open and distance education in computers using Bayesian networks , 2004, Comput. Educ..

[7]  Sara Hennessy,et al.  Incorporating Internet resources into classroom practice: pedagogical perspectives and strategies of secondary-school subject teachers , 2005, Comput. Educ..

[8]  Mable B. Kinzie,et al.  Instructional Uses of Instant Messaging (IM) During Classroom Lectures , 2005, J. Educ. Technol. Soc..

[9]  Albert H. Huang Innovative Use of Email for Teaching. , 2001 .

[10]  Hans van der Meij,et al.  Email use in elementary school: an analysis of exchange patterns and content , 2002, Br. J. Educ. Technol..

[11]  Vincent P. Wade,et al.  Personalisation for All: Making Adaptive Course Composition Easy , 2005, J. Educ. Technol. Soc..

[12]  Samuel Riffell,et al.  Using web-based instruction to improve large undergraduate biology courses: An evaluation of a hybrid course format , 2005, Comput. Educ..

[13]  Hei-Chia Wang Performing a course material enhancement process with asynchronous interactive online system , 2007, Comput. Educ..

[14]  Gwo-Dong Chen,et al.  Student Performance Assessment Using Bayesian Network and Web Portfolios , 2002 .

[15]  Ross A. Malaga Additional methods when using email for teaching , 2002, CACM.

[16]  Brendan Tangney,et al.  Using short message service to encourage interactivity in the classroom , 2006, Comput. Educ..

[17]  George D. Magoulas,et al.  Adaptive web-based learning: accommodating individual differences through system's adaptation , 2003, Br. J. Educ. Technol..

[18]  H. Levene Robust tests for equality of variances , 1961 .

[19]  J. Ross Quinlan,et al.  C4.5: Programs for Machine Learning , 1992 .